Tufts Dining is a self-operated food service provider managing a comprehensive collegiate dining program on the Tufts University Medford/Somerville and SMFA/Fenway campus, delivering high quality, contemporary and innovative food and hospitality services to meet the various needs of students, staff, faculty, administrators and visitors in a fiscally responsible manner. Our team provides a progressive resident dining program as well as innovative retail services, and a distinctive university catering program serving a campus community comprised of 6500 undergraduates, 2200 graduate students, and 2300 staff, faculty and administrators.

What You'll Do
The Assistant Sous Chef is a culinary professional working under the unit Sous Chef and management in supporting the operation of complex, fast paced and high volume, well-equipped kitchens. They will demonstrate the ability to master cooking techniques including cook-chill technology, developing and testing recipes, authentically prepare a wide variety of international cuisines, and to work with an experienced culinary team serving Tufts Dining. The Assistant Sous Chef is responsible for preparation and presentation of a variety of hot and cold foods following standardized department recipes in quantities forecasted and planned in advance using a variety of preparation methods. Assists with evaluating the daily kitchen workload, suggesting daily job assignments and overseeing the work of cooks and other kitchen personnel in the absence of the unit Sous Chef and/or manager. Evaluates finished products to ensure quality and assists addressing sub-quality production and presentation analyzing problems and implementing solutions in collaboration with the culinary leadership team in the unit. Works in all areas as needed while focusing on production and presentation. Assists researching, developing, testing and adjusting recipes for all production areas. Executes overall kitchen sanitation and food safety practices; and assists keeping kitchen staff on task and assigning side work and equipment maintenance duties to kitchen personnel as needed. Assists, coordinates, and expedites food preparation from the kitchen and action stations ensuring safe food handling and on time production according to established department procedures. Assists in planning and executing production and presentation for assigned meals including designing and executing buffet presentation. Collaborates with Sous Chef and management to fulfill the culinary goals of the unit by facilitating the implementation of management initiatives in the kitchen and exceeding customer expectations. Prepares specialty meals as needed in a timely manner, meeting the deadlines for that particular meal. Performs line checks, and fill out all standard forms, service records, and check lists properly. Must demonstrate ability to work under periods of fast pace and high pressure.
